Inattentional Blindness
A psychological lack of attention that is not associated with any vision defects or deficits, causing an individual to fail to perceive an unexpected stimulus.
Change Blindness
A phenomenon where a person does not notice significant changes in the visual details of a scene upon introduction of new visual stimuli.
Consciousness
The state of being aware of and able to think about one's self, surroundings, and thoughts; the essence of sentience.
Dual Processing
Refers to the principle that our mind operates on two levels: a conscious, deliberate mode, and an unconscious, automatic mode.
